-----but we need a full examination, root and branch, of all of those deals that gave rise to concern within the Civil Service and the system. Those concerns are not new; they are long-standing. We need to know and we need to have a full examination of each and every one of them.

I will quote words the Tánaiste said in 2012, and bear in mind that when she uttered these words, these deals were happening under the cloak of commercial sensitivity. She said it outrages ordinary citizens to see successive scandals being uncovered at enormous taxpayer expense and the same characters and plot lines popping up repeatedly. This is what we are seeing here, the same stories, the same characters and, it seems, the same utter disregard for the taxpayer. If the taxpayer had been front and centre in the case of Siteserv, certainly it would not have been a case of awarding the deal to a bidder other than the highest bidder, I would suggest to the Tánaiste.
